Beginning Linux Programming 4th

clnoe의 이미지

Beginning Linux Programming 4th를 읽고 있습니다.
shell script 내용은 제가 처음 접해서인지 좋았었지만
c프로그래밍으로 자료구조나 그런.. 것들은 c언어 기본서에도 나오는 내용을 다루고 있더라고요.(beginning 이라 그런걸까요..)
그래서 그런데 좀더 보충할수 있는 포럼이나, 사이트좀 알려주세요 ..

unipro의 이미지

Beginning Linux Programming 은 C 프로그래밍이나 자료구조 책이 결코 아닙니다.
Linux에서 사용하는 API (I/O, Process, Thread 등등... 관련 API)를 익히고, 개발툴을 배우는데 목적을 두면 됩니다.
비록 책의 제목이 Beginning으로 시작하지만 이 책에서 Linux 프로그램의 기본은 충분히 익힐 수 있습니다.
이후 Linux 상에서 개발할 때 사용할 API 와 도구의 대략의 그림을 그릴 수 있습니다.
이후 설계와 구현에서 궁금한 점은 Google 신에게, 또는 선배/동료에게 물어보면 되겠네요.
(질문이란 것도 기본 바탕이 있어야 물어볼 수 있으니까... 기본은 언급한 책을 포함하여 어떤 책으로든지 배워야겠지요.)

리눅스 관련해서 프로그래밍이라면 제 경험상 서버나 임베디드 분야 입니다.
서버쪽을 개발한다면, 대부분인 DB와 네트워크에 관한 것입니다. DB하고 네트워크 관련 프로그래밍을 보강하면 되겠습니다.
임베디드 관련해서는 처음에는 하드웨어 시스템의 대한 기초를 공부하면 좋을 것 같네요.

기타, 리눅스 프로그래밍이라고 꼭 C 만 있는 것이 아니니, 필요에 따라 다른 언어를 쉽게 습득할 수 있는 능력을 기르는 것도 좋습니다.

마지막으로, 보충할 수 있는 포럼이라면 KLDP를 적극 추천합니다.

내 블로그: http://unipro.tistory.com

clnoe의 이미지

제가 이상한 말을 했네요
아직 다읽어 보지도 못하고 성급하게 ..
죄송합니다 좋은 책을 ..
제대로 읽고 다시 질문을 하겠습니다:)

maylinux의 이미지

저책이 벌써 4판 인가요? 2판일때 본것 같은데 ^^;

암튼.. 지금은 기억도 안남..근데 좋았던 같은 기억이 가물가물 ㅋㅋ;

아바타 제작기간~~ 무려 5초!!!

clnoe의 이미지

4판도 2년이 좀더 지났습니다 : )

interoasis의 이미지

제가 2판을 가지고 있지요. 선배님이 리눅스 공부할때 괜찮은 책이라고 추천해서 사봤는데
번역판을 사다보니 아무래도 해석상의 문제때문에 잘 못읽겠더군요.

그냥 오버하는셈치고 원서를 샀으면 좋았을텐데 후회했었습니다.
다시한번 펴봐야겠네요.